Output 15d80767018af3aaef9ea4e82d8135f5f1624da7bd80b95802a1e8a1a14b659e:0

value
2831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 199a78978e5b2d4d7e284fa4f26ee9ef29ee09e0 OP_EQUAL
address
342PsBE258zXLWFEwpifXRnoqVcGa5LiYe
transaction
15d80767018af3aaef9ea4e82d8135f5f1624da7bd80b95802a1e8a1a14b659e
spent
true